Property Overview: 19 Scotswood Drive, Winnipeg

Key Characteristics & Appeal

This is a well-established, single-storey home in Betsworth, built in 1978 on a spacious 6,721 sqft lot. With 1,262 sqft of living space, a finished basement, and a split garage, it offers practical, grounded living. The data reveals its core appeal: it’s a competitively positioned property that outperforms most of Winnipeg in terms of lot size and assessed value, suggesting solid inherent value for its price point. Its rankings indicate it’s not the newest or largest on its street, but it holds its own with above-average metrics for the city overall.

The appeal lies in its balance and stability. It suits buyers looking for a move-in ready, low-maintenance bungalow layout in a mature neighbourhood, without the premium of a brand-new build. It’s particularly well-suited for first-time buyers seeking a foothold in the market with room to grow, downsizers wanting single-level living, or pragmatic investors attracted by its strong city-wide value ranking. A less obvious perspective is that homes from this era often feature larger lot sizes than newer subdivisions, offering outdoor space that is increasingly rare, while the finished basement adds flexible space that isn’t reflected in the official living area square footage.


Frequently Asked Questions

1. What does the ranking data actually mean?
The rankings show how this property compares to others in its immediate street, wider community, and all of Winnipeg. For example, its lot size is in the top 19% city-wide, meaning it’s larger than 81% of Winnipeg properties, which is a significant advantage.

2. Is a 48-year-old home a concern?
While the building year (1978) places it in the middle of the pack for age locally, it’s crucial to investigate the condition of major systems like roof, windows, and HVAC, which have likely been updated over time. A thorough home inspection is always recommended.

3. What is the benefit of a "finished basement" here?
The finished basement effectively adds usable living space beyond the stated 1,262 sqft main floor area. This can be valuable for creating a family room, home office, or extra bedrooms, adding functionality without increasing the home’s official footprint.

4. How should I interpret the assessment value?
The municipal assessment of $432,000 is used for calculating property taxes and indicates the city’s valuation for that purpose. It can be a general benchmark, but the market sale price is determined by current buyer demand, condition, and comparable recent sales.

5. Who would this home not be ideal for?
It may not suit buyers seeking a modern, open-concept layout without renovation work, or those who prioritize being in the very newest homes in their immediate area. The rankings show it’s more of a steady performer than a top-tier standout on its specific street in terms of size and newness.
